Spooky jazz! I loved the panning effects in both the xylophone adn the ghostly sound. The saxophone sounded right at home when it came in. You gave it so character that I initially had a difficult time figuring out if it was a recording or a VST. I also like that with each new added layer, the other layers seemed to get out of the way allowing for the new instrument to take the spotlight. I wonder if having a slight fade-in when the xylophone part enters would help the transition possibly feel less abrupt and smooth it out a little. Your bass runs set a blistering pace for sure and I think that is a very nice constant that glues it all together. Overall great job and thank you for sharing!

No comments? Sad, because this song is dope! It already starts out as a nice swingy song and it keeps that throughout. Now, I had some trouble keeping up with the pace sometimes, like the piece from 0:06 (but the almost identical piece at 0:12 fixed the start, but went crazy around 0:16 again!). It almost feels like they are skipping beats - perhaps just a too complicated rhythm for me!
Also, the number of instruments can overwhelm a bit, because they are all trying to be dominant by blasting equally loud and crazy melodies in your ear. The piece at 0:58 is a BANGER THOUGH! A clear dominant melody, nice background-sounds,  just perfect! And I LOVE the whatchamacallit (theremin?) at 0:32 - it is just loud enough such that it really feels as if a cute ghost is trying to scare me up close xD.

Overall, I love this song! There are some slight adjustments I would recommend, but the thing you got going here is awesome. Great job!

Developer(+1)

Thanks! I appreciate the feedback. The time signature is one measure of 15/16 and then one measure of 4/4 (you could combine the two and call it 31/16 too I guess)

Submitted (1 edit)

I KNEW IT! I knew there was a beat missing! I listened to it for a while (5x now) and every time I notice it. I have seen cases where weird time-signatures give eerie or even funny effects, but I would have preferred for this song to just be in 4/4 ;).
